Hear from your peers
Who better to learn about SUNY Adirondack from than students? You can schedule a Zoom meeting with any of four student ambassadors in the Admissions Office. Each has a different experience to share with you. Book a time on the calendar below and hear from Dominick, Kiersten, Hannah or Mikayla what you can expect at SUNY Adirondack.
Dominick
2 p.m. Monday
Dominick is a second-year Physical Education major. Dominick lived in the Residence Hall last year, but is attending remotely from his Plattsburgh home for the 2020-21 school year. Dominick is on the baseball team, a student ambassador and, in his free time, enjoys coaching football and baseball.
Kiersten
10 a.m. Wednesday
Kiersten graduated from SUNY Adirondack’s Criminal Justice: Police Science program in Spring 2019. She is pursuing a bachelor’s degree in Criminal Justice at the SUNY Plattsburgh branch campus at SUNY Adirondack. Kiersten is a commuter student and is involved on campus as the vice president of the College Activity Board, a representative in the Student Senate and board member of the Faculty Student Association.
Hannah
11 a.m. Thursday
Hannah is a second-year Individual Studies major. She plans to transfer to SUNY Plattsburgh's branch campus at SUNY Adirondack to earn a bachelor's degree in psychology. She is a full-time student, a student ambassador, a resident assistant and a peer coach at the college.
Mikayla
1 p.m. Friday
Mikayla graduated from SUNY Adirondack’s Media Arts program in Spring 2020 and is pursuing a degree in Marketing, Management and Entrepreneurship at SUNY Adirondack. Mikayla is from central New York, approximately three hours away and lives in the Residence Hall, where she works as a resident assistant. Mikayla is also the Marketing & Public Relations chair for the College Activity Board.
